As a Senior Analyst - Category Management (Operations), you will support the Category Management organization in achieving its goals by overseeing various projects and participating in team and product initiatives. You will work closely with Category Managers in day-to-day activities, including report gathering, report analysis, meeting preparations and supporting various processes.
Responsibilities
~1 min read- →Lead or Support Category Management projects and initiatives.
- →Engage and Collaborate as needed with other internal departments such as Sales, Marketing, etc as well as with Supplier partners.
- →Assist the development of new processes and Supplier programs.
- →Review Associate and Analyst work, when applicable.
- →Effectively evaluate large sets of data, identify trends, proactively solicit feedback from others and recommend solutions while understanding business impact.
- →Analyze repeat non-stock orders and recommend creation & stocking of new part numbers.
- →Create/Update/Withdraw existing part numbers.
- →Help manage a tactical relationship with key suppliers.
- →Identify product / process cost improvement opportunities.
- →Assist the Category Managers in the development of marketing collateral and supplier reporting.
- →Assist in the collection and maintenance of supplier and product information, including product specifications, product images, and additional product content.
